Transaction 8e61c52bb1818623d2494ddfbba59dc13129faaec5fd89c76f25abe94879d74c
1 Input
1 Output
-
8e61c52bb1818623d2494ddfbba59dc13129faaec5fd89c76f25abe94879d74c:0
- value
- 1327844
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bed4055c6ee704470b0152e3d35f8103f4884094 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JQ1NvRUDaJ1EbPeWyV76XVSj9hQQpNyLb